+From cd45ba8638479d95dae43df018ec0ee81803ba63 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Michael Catanzaro <mcatanzaro@redhat.com>
+Date: Tue, 7 May 2024 14:19:54 -0500
+Subject: [PATCH] Correct installation directory of GVariant specification
+
+548ec9f186d373c4e55528a04d78450f6f2fceef accidentally moved the GVariant
+spec to the toplevel /usr/share/doc directory, which is surely not
+right. Let's move it back into the glib-2.0 subdirectory.
+
+It's debatable whether this is the best place to install the GVariant
+specification, since it's not part of the gi-docgen docs, but surely
+it's much better than not putting it in any subdirectory.
+
+Fixes #3351
+---
+ docs/reference/glib/meson.build | 2 +-
+ 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
+
+diff --git a/docs/reference/glib/meson.build b/docs/reference/glib/meson.build
+index e5e6726e26..47c5ecf3a8 100644
+--- a/docs/reference/glib/meson.build
++++ b/docs/reference/glib/meson.build
+@@ -23,7 +23,7 @@ if get_option('documentation')
+   rst2html5 = find_program('rst2html5', 'rst2html5.py', required: false)
+ 
+   if rst2html5.found()
+-    spec_path = docs_dir
++    spec_path = docs_dir / 'glib-2.0'
+ 
+     figures = files(
+       'gvariant-byte-boundaries.svg',
